About

R. Gathy is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, R. Gathy has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 551 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Surgery, 4 papers in Oncology and 4 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in R. Gathy’s work include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ers),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(3 papers) and Immune Response and Inflammation (3 papers). R. Gathy is often cited by papers focused on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ers), Organ Transplantation Techniques and Outcomes (3 papers) and Immune Response and Inflammation (3 papers). R. Gathy collaborates with scholars based in Belgium and France. R. Gathy's co-authors include P Franchimont, M. Lopez, Y. Gevaert, I. Dehart, Jacques Pirenne, D De Groote, F. Noizat‐Pirenne, Dominique L. Delacroix, Marie‐France Fassotte and P.F. Zangerle and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Immunological Methods, Cytokine and Nuclear Medicine and Biology.
